REQUIREMENTS

Could This Path Be Right For You?

While every application is evaluated individually by the relevant immigration authorities, successful applicants generally meet several core criteria.

General Eligibility Factors

  • A genuine purpose of visit (tourism, family visit, short business)
  • Sufficient financial funds to cover the trip and accommodation
  • Strong ties to your home country (employment, property, family) to demonstrate intent to return
  • A clear and realistic travel itinerary
  • Valid invitation letter (if visiting friends or family)

Documents You May Need

Required documents vary depending on your destination, visa category, and individual circumstances. Below is a general list of what may be requested.

Valid Passport (with at least 6 months validity)
Bank statements and proof of financial stability
Employment/Leave letter or proof of business ownership
Flight reservations and hotel bookings (or invitation letter)
Income tax returns (ITR)
Travel insurance (mandatory for some destinations)

We generally advise against purchasing non-refundable tickets before visa approval. However, a provisional flight reservation or detailed itinerary is often required to demonstrate your travel plans.

If you are visiting a friend or relative, they can act as a sponsor by providing an invitation letter and, in some cases, a declaration that they will provide accommodation or financial support during your stay.

Common reasons for rejection include insufficient financial proof, lack of strong ties to the home country (raising doubts about intent to return), or an unclear purpose of travel.
